epoxy-tls-polyfill

This package provides polyfills for XHR, fetch, and the Brython AJAX interface using epoxy-tls. It allows making web requests using these APIs without CORS restrictions using a Wisp proxy, which keeps your data encrypted unlike HTTP proxies.

It is strongly recommended to not use the bundled versions unless a single script file is required, as the base64 encoded bundle is around 500KB larger than dynamically loading the epoxy-tls library.

Installation / Usage

The scripts are designed to be included with <script> tags in an HTML file and require no additional configuration:

<script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/epoxy-tls-polyfill@1/dist/javascript.min.js"></script>

If using the Brython versions (brython.min.js or brython-bundled.min.js), place this script after all Brython scripts, for example:

<script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/brython@3/brython.min.js"></script>
<script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/brython@3/brython_stdlib.min.js"></script>
<script src="https://cdn.jsdelivr.net/npm/epoxy-tls-polyfill@1/dist/brython.min.js"></script>

Including both unbundled or both bundled script versions is supported and they will share a single epoxy-tls instance. Mixing bundled and unbundled versions is untested and may lead to unexpected behavior.
